The ability of immobilized cell cultures of Phanerochaete chrysosporium ME-446 (ATCC 34541) to produce extracellular lignin-degrading enzymes, namely lignin peroxidase and manganese peroxidase was investigated. The production of both enzymes was increased by entrapping the fungus in scouring mesh cubes and calcium alginate beads, compared to the free cells. Scouring mesh cubes showed better production than calcium alginate beads. Using the optimized parameters for the preparation of the immobilizing supports; scouring mesh cubes showed the maximum production of 158 mU/ml lignin peroxidase and 104 mU/ml manganese peroxidase, whilst the calcium alginate beads showed the maximum production of 124 mU/ml lignin peroxidase and 78 mU/ml manganese peroxidase. Both preparations exhibited significant production stability of three repeated runs.
